Porch framing services involve constructing the structural framework that supports a porch or covered entryway attached to a property. This process includes designing, measuring, and building the wooden or metal framework that defines the shape and size of the porch. Proper framing is essential to ensure the porch is stable, level, and capable of supporting the roof and other elements. Skilled contractors focus on creating a durable foundation that can withstand weather conditions and provide a safe, functional outdoor space for homeowners.
This service helps address common problems such as structural instability, uneven surfaces, or inadequate support that can compromise the safety and longevity of a porch. Over time, exposure to the elements may cause existing porch frameworks to weaken or deteriorate, leading to potential safety hazards or the need for repairs. The overview below groups typical Porch Framing proj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in your area.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- typical costs for minor porch framing repairs usually range from $250-$600, covering tasks like replacing a few damaged beams or supports. Many routine repairs fall within this middle range, with fewer projects reaching higher amounts.
Standard New Framing - installing new porch framing for a standard-sized project generally costs between $1,000 and $3,500. Local contractors often handle these jobs efficiently within this typical range, depending on materials and design.
Full Porch Replacement - replacing an entire porch frame can range from $4,000 to $8,000 or more for larger, more complex projects. Many full replacements fall into this higher tier, though some simpler projects may be less costly.
Custom or Large-Scale Projects - custom-designed porch framing or extensive renovations can cost $10,000+ depending on scope and materials. These projects are less common and tend to be at the upper end of the cost spectrum, handled by experienced local service providers.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are porch framing services? Porch framing services involve constructing or repairing the structural framework that supports a porch, including posts, beams, and headers.
How do local contractors handle porch framing projects? Local contractors assess the specific design and structural needs of a porch, then use appropriate materials and techniques to build or repair the framing.
What materials are commonly used for porch framing? Common materials include wood, steel, and composite materials, selected based on durability, style, and structural requirements.
Can porch framing services include design assistance? While some service providers offer design guidance, most focus on executing the construction or repair based on provided plans or specifications.
